About AIT

Athens Information Technology (AIT) — private non-profit institution. It is located in Greece. It is a young higher education institution, as it was opened in 2002.

AIT conducts research in many fields of study. For more information, visit the official site.

AIT tuition fees

The academic calendar at AIT is divided into two semesters. For convenience, tuition fees are calculated per year. For Greece citizens, the minimal tuition fee at AIT is 10,705 USD per year. The university has several financial aid programs that help students cover part of the cost of education. The cost of education and the availability of scholarships can be checked on the official website.

When choosing an educational institution, it is necessary to take into account additional costs: accommodation, transportation, educational materials, meals and personal expenses.

AIT campus

The suburban campus of AIT combines features of an urban and rural campus. It is located outside the big city, which allows you to focus on your studies. However, it is also not too far, opening up access to more types of recreation, both outdoors and in the city (theaters, museums, restaurants). There is a library on the grounds of the university. There are collected scientific works of graduates and teachers of the university, as well as fiction. AIT regularly invites foreign students to participate in exchange programs. For locals, this is a unique opportunity to get in touch with the cultures of other countries, meet representatives of different nationalities and make friends around the world.
